The Clash, opening for The Who on their farewell tour of the US, played two nights
at the legendary Shea Stadium (12th & 13th Oct 1982). Recorded by Glyn Johns,
the album features the second night’s performance in its entirety. Despite being
the support act, the New York Post reported “there were as many Clash fans on
those nights as Who fans”. One of the few remaining unreleased Clash treasures,
the recordings have long been sought after by fans. The tapes were unearthed by
the late Joe Strummer whilst packing for a move.
